The screwdriver itself is a beefy, well-made tool with a large cushioned grip offering plenty of hold and leverage. The pivoting shank can be locked into straight-out and either 45- or 90-degree-angle positions, offering an easy approach to difficult-to-reach screws or extra leverage for bearing down on a nut with one of the sockets. The kit includes three square-drive bits, seven Phillips-head bits, eight hex bits, two clutch bits, six Torx-drive bits, and four slotted bits, as well as longer nos. 1 and 2 Phillips bits and two longer slotted bits. You get nine standard sockets, from 3/16 to 1/2 inch, and nine metric sockets, from 5 to 13 mm, along with two 1/4-inch socket-drive adapters. To complete the fastening cornucopia, Allied has included 2-1/4- and 4-inch bit-holder extensions. We really like the tough carrying case it all comes in, which has a perfect place for everything.
